In this episode of The Minimalists Podcast, Joshua and Ryan discuss spirituality, evolving beliefs, and the impermanence of everything with author, podcaster, and theologian Rob Bell, and they answer the following questions:

  • What does it mean to ‘own your story’?
  • How has Rob’s faith evolved?
  • What is the origin of the book title, Everything Is Spiritual?
  • What is the ‘wordlessness of grace’?
  • What does it mean to ‘hold a place for God’?
  • Do you believe in a higher power that can provide comfort and guidance?
  • What causes a negative reaction to practices considered fringe?
  • What is our language problem?
  • How do religion and minimalism align?
  • How do you define religion?
  • How important is order?
  • What are the polarities of feasting and fasting?
  • How do you define spirituality?
  • Is Rob Bell still a Christian?
